Pacing back and forth outside the entrance to a curious carnival -- Farstep, he was told -- Mr. Katan had been spending quite some time preparing himself for what he might find inside. One of his more bulky servant was standing close by to aid him in whatever might come about. To put it lightly, he was a coward; he wasn't looking forward to fists flying, which he heard was what happened to poor William. Not to mention, he wasn't ready to be hated even more by his only child for taking her away from her apparent "husband". He wasn't entirely sure this was the place, either, even with the informants he'd hired telling him that it was, indeed, where his daughter was being "held captive". He shook his head at the thought; he wasn't a fool, and even though he wasn't a fan of the didikai, he knew she was here by choice.

He, on the other hand, wasn't here by choice. It wasn't that he didn't love his daughter and simply didn't care whether or not she came home -- far from it.

He and his wife had been sure she'd come home on her own; she wasn't cut out for that life and would be begging for the comforts of her family within a few days. It would teach her a valuable life lesson and would build character. She'd appreciate what she had, and might even value the education she was being offered. By now, though, a month had rolled around and there was still no sign of their daughter returning to them. So here he was now, fulfilling his wife's wishes and bringing her baby girl back to her. And he resented her for it.

Both he and Mrs. Katan wanted to blame someone other than themselves for their daughter's behavior, and while she chose to point a finger at Lee and the didikai, his anger was directed to his wife. Mrs. Katan hadn't thought to discuss with him the arranged marriage that forced Lee to flee, hadn't thought that his input was necessary in such a huge decision in his only child's life. He wouldn't have wanted his seventeen-year-old daughter married to anyone, be they a noble or a didikai man, reguardless of whatever reasoning Mrs. Katan gave behind the set-up. His wife had pushed her to this extreme. His wife was to blame. He wanted to believe that he had done nothing, and he would be the concerned, understanding parent in all this. But a month gives a man a long time to think about his actions, a long time to see where he went wrong.

Mr. Katan hadn't come to force his daughter home as his wife had requested. Why was he here? To talk. He wanted Lee to want to come home. It seemed counterproductive to make her return to the family. Being overly controlled was why she wanted to leave in the first place, wasn't it? Not to mention, it seemed like ages since he last laid eyes on his daughter, and even longer since he'd spoken to her. He loved her, no matter how little he showed it, and wanted to see her, wanted to know how she was holding up.

"Sir, we should search for Miss Lee soon." His servant was getting slightly restless, and for good reason. Taking a deep breath and nodding to his body guard for the day, Mr. Katan headed inside, knowing exactly where he was to find his daughter.
